Features:
  • Resizeable horizontally, STOP button, Close button on Mini and Micro Players, Choice of 3 Built-in visualization types, Album Art on all components including MicroPlayers, Title display on Vertical MicroPlayer, Scale lines to make Equalizer adjustments easier, and more.
  • The skin uses PopularCafé Free font in some of its panels, which is automatically installed with the skin (for Windows OS on C: drive). It may require to restart MM after installation for the font change to take effect.
  • Time display format on all players is H:mm:ss for displaying tracks up to 10 hours long.
About Popular Café font:
Popular Café is a TrueType font developed by Nick Curtis and distributed as Freeware. I have include the font in the skin's installation file. If text and digits in panels and player seem disaligned, it's because the font was not installed. To manually install the font: Extract the file POPULARC.TTF from the .mmip file to your Windows\Fonts directory, and restart MM for the font change to take effect.

Café Fort 5B - Full flavour connoisseur taster's choice
First Release:
v1.1b for MediaMonkey - 2009-01-04
v1.0 for MonkeyRok and LyricsViewer - 2009-01-04

What is different from Moka 1.0 (apart the flavour):
-Main Player has square corners to better combine with panels.
-Scrollbars sliders now strech proportionally to scrolling distance.
-Added shaded background colors to form's panels.
-Changed track and AAtrack selection colors.
-Added 'Selected unfocused' frames in AlbumArt views. Now text color in AA view indicates if the panel is active or not.
-Fixed a bug with Navigation toolbar buttons background.
